We compared two Desktop platform GPUs: 8GB VRAM Radeon R9 390 and 1280MB VRAM GeForce GTX 560 Ti 448 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on R9 390 's Advantages
Released 3 years and 7 months late
More VRAM (8GB vs 1GB)
Larger VRAM bandwidth (384.0GB/s vs 152.0GB/s)
2112 additional rendering cores
NVIDIA GeForce GTX 560 Ti 448 's Advantages
Lower TDP (210W vs 275W)
